A BiCMOS low-distortion 8 MHz lowpass filter

Abstract
Describes a prototype video filter that exploits an advanced 'analog-compatible' BiCMOS technology that features thin-film resistors and double-polysilicon capacitors. The prototype filter has an elliptic lowpass response with 8-MHz corner frequency. The filter is fabricated in a 2.5-GHz, 2- mu m BiCMOS process and draws 110 mA from +or-5-V supplies. The results obtained demonstrate the feasibility of BiCMOS for low-distortion filters in demanding mixed-signal applications, such as high-definition television.
